Soil Make-up and Wellness

 

Healthy soil is the structure of an effective landscape. It is vital to examine soil make-up to comprehend its nutrition content, pH degrees, and organic matter. Conducting a dirt test can reveal these factors, allowing for targeted modifications.

 


  • Change with Organic Matter: Include compost, aged manure, or green manure to boost soil framework and nutrient accessibility. This enhances microbial task, which is important for nutrient biking.


  • Change pH Levels: Use lime to raise pH or sulfur to decrease it, depending upon the demands of certain plants. Many plants thrive in a pH variety of 6.0 to 7.0.


  • Manage Dirt Erosion: Implement shape gardening, terracing, or planting cover plants throughout off-seasons to prevent erosion and boost dirt stability.

Water Administration Strategies

 

Reliable water management is important for maintaining a vivid landscape. Proper irrigation methods decrease waste and advertise healthy plant development.

 


  • Drip Watering: This system supplies water straight to the plant origins, decreasing evaporation and overflow. It is specifically useful in deserts.


  • Rain Harvesting: Install rainfall barrels to accumulate runoff from roofing systems. This supplies an environmentally friendly water source for garden irrigation.


  • Mulching for Moisture Retention: Apply organic mulch, such as straw or wood chips, around plants to reduce evaporation. Compost additionally subdues weeds, better preserving water and keeping dirt health and wellness.

Bring In Pollinators and Beneficial Insects

 

To promote a setting for pollinators and useful bugs, incorporate a selection of flowering plants. Native flowers, such as Echinacea and Rudbeckia, not only flourish however also supply nectar and plant pollen.

 

Developing varied environments can likewise consist of:

 


  • Various blossom durations: Select varieties that grow in springtime, summer season, and loss.

  • Split growings: Use various elevations to create sanctuary and variety.

  • Avoiding pesticides: Chemical therapies can damage beneficial insects.

Providing a water resource, like a tiny birdbath or superficial meal, also attracts pollinators. These strategies enhance community health and plant recreation.

 

Structure Functions for Birds and Small Mammals

 

Creating habitats for birds and small creatures needs particular structures. Birdhouses, feeders, and bathrooms can draw species such as bluebirds and wrens. When picking birdhouses, take into consideration:

 


  • Dimensions: Match the entrance opening dimension to the wanted varieties.

  • Materials: Usage natural timbers without chemical treatments.

  • Placement: Position homes in sheltered areas, risk-free from predators.

For tiny mammals, giving brush stacks and indigenous bushes can develop protective cover. Growing berry-producing bushes assists sustain neighborhood wildlife by offering food sources throughout the year.

Lasting Bug Control

 

Executing lasting insect control methods helps keep the environmental balance. Integrated Pest Monitoring (IPM) is an essential method. This includes monitoring pest populaces and using a combination of biological, cultural, and mechanical controls.

 

Organic controls try this out might include introducing advantageous bugs, while social techniques can entail revolving plants to disrupt pest life process. Mechanical approaches, such as obstacles and catches, lower parasite populaces without chemicals.

 

Restriction chemical usage, going with natural remedies just when needed. Routine tracking assists determine any emerging risks and addresses them quickly.
